The algorithm that discovered the new antibiotic was taughtstructural analysis of more than 2,500 molecules to evaluate their antibacterial properties. The AI then searched a library of 100 million molecules to predict their ability to fight specific pathogens.

The algorithm was developed by researcher Regina Barzilai of MIT, which specializes in in-depth applications for the study of chemistry and oncology.
“The question remains whethermachine learning tools are doing something useful in healthcare and how we can develop them to become workhorses in the pharmaceutical industry, ”said Barzilai. “Our study shows how this tool can be adapted.”
The launch of the instrument on the market will be “fraught with significant difficulties”, however, scientists note that the discovery of drugs is one of the most promising applications of AI.
